V. S. BOYER, being first duly sworn, deposes and states as follows:
1.
He is Senior Vice President of Philadelphia Electric Company. (hereinaf ter referred to as " Applicant"); he is authorized to execute this Affidavit on behalf of Applicant; and he has read the Limerick Generating Station Plant Security Personnel Training l
l and Qualification Plan-Response to NRC Comments (hereinafter referred to as "the Response"), and knows the contents thereof.
2.
The Response which is sought to be withheld from public disclosure contains Safeguards Information and details relating to the physical security plans for Limerick Generating S ta tion.
3.
To the best of cis knowledge, information and belief, the information set forth in the - Response has been treated as Safeguards Information and as confidential and proprietary information and has been withheld from public disclosure by Applicant in accordance with the Applicant's practice of treating all information dealing with the details of security plans and procedures and information which could be used to compromise the security of its facilities as 3
~
Safeguards Information and as confidential and proprietary information.
4.
The Response should be considered by the Nuclear Regulatory Commission as Safeguard 2 Information and as confi-dential and proprietary information and be withheld from public disclosure on the grounds that it contains details relating to the physical security plans and procedures of a licensed facility, it contains detailed information which could be used to compromise the security of the facility, such disclosure is not required in the public interest, and such disclosure would adversely affect the interests of Applicant.
